Key Features to Consider When Choosing Gas Detectors for Safety Compliance

When selecting gas detectors, safety compliance is paramount. Different environments present unique challenges. According to the International Safety Equipment Association, around 50% of all workplace injuries arise from exposure to hazardous gases. This underscores the need for reliable detection solutions.

Key features to consider include sensor accuracy, responsiveness, and calibration methods. For instance, electrochemical sensors often provide rapid detection but may require periodic recalibration. On the other hand, infrared sensors boast longer service life and are less affected by environmental conditions. The National Institute for Occupational Safety and Health reported that accurate gas detection can mitigate significant risks in industrial settings.

Another critical aspect is connectivity options. Detectors that offer wireless connectivity allow for real-time data monitoring. This feature enhances situational awareness and can improve emergency response times. Industries must reflect on their specific needs, as the wrong choice can lead to severe safety breaches. Remember, not all detectors suit every application. Regular training and updates are crucial for keeping teams informed about the latest technologies and compliance requirements.

Comparative Analysis of the Leading Gas Detector Technologies in 2023

Gas detectors play a critical role in safeguarding environments across various industries. In 2023, several technologies dominate the market. The most prevalent include electrochemical sensors, infrared sensors, and metal oxide semiconductor (MOS) sensors. Each technology has distinct strengths and limitations. For example, electrochemical sensors offer high sensitivity to specific gases but can face issues with cross-sensitivity. Infrared sensors, while generally more reliable, may struggle in high humidity conditions.

A recent market analysis indicates that the gas detection market is expected to grow at a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of 6.5% from 2023 to 2030. This trend underscores the increasing demand for advanced safety solutions. Users often overlook the maintenance necessary for these detectors. Regular calibration is essential to ensure accuracy and reliability. Without proper upkeep, even the best technology can fail when it's needed most.

In choosing a gas detector, familiarity with the operational environment is crucial. Environmental factors can impact sensor performance. For instance, MOS sensors may react inaccurately in varying temperatures. Therefore, assessing ambient conditions can guide more informed purchasing decisions. It’s vital to weigh potential performance issues against overall safety needs. Each application demands careful scrutiny to ensure the right detector is deployed effectively.

Case Studies: Successful Implementation of Gas Detectors in Different Industries

Success stories often demonstrate the real impact of gas detector solutions across various industries. For instance, in the chemical manufacturing sector, one company installed advanced gas detectors to monitor toxic emissions. The results were impressive. They reported a significant reduction in workplace incidents and improved compliance with safety regulations. Real-time alerts allowed for timely interventions, minimizing hazards effectively.

In another case, a large-scale food processing plant faced challenges with ammonia leaks. By implementing reliable gas detection systems, they improved air quality and employee safety. Workers felt more secure, which boosted morale. Data showed a 40% drop in sickness reports linked to gas exposure. However, the company acknowledged some initial resistance to new technology. Training was essential for successful adaptation.

The oil and gas industry also revealed valuable lessons. A drilling site integrated multi-gas detectors to monitor several gases simultaneously. While it enhanced safety, it also created data overload. Operators struggled to prioritize alerts, underscoring the need for user-friendly interfaces. Continuous feedback loops and adjustments were necessary for optimizing these systems. These examples illustrate that successful gas detection isn't just about technology; it’s about culture, training, and continuous improvement.
